Author
U.S. Navy
Full Title
(Text Page) Preface: Ice Atlas of the Northern Hemisphere.
List No
1103D
Note
Describes the contributions of Dr. John C. Weaver, Mr. S.W. Boggs, Mr. C.B. Hitchcock, and Dr. L.M. Gould to the compilation of this volume. Explains many aspects of the atlas and ice. Notes that the bibliography contains 1700 references, many of which provide more detail on specific areas.

Author
U.S. Navy
Full Title
Ice Chart, Northern Hemisphere, January.
List No
1103.002
Note
Shows five types of ice: permanent polar pack, unnavigable sea and land-fast ice, icebreaker penetrable, navigable by heavily built vessels, and navigable by unreinforced vessels. Shows extent of ice by average extent, extremes, vicinity of icebergs and/or growlers, and exceptional positions. Scales shown by direction (north-south, east-west, and diagonal) for various latitudes.
